crypto-js 썸네일형 리스트형 React에서 클라이언트 사이드 데이터 암호화/복호화 처리하기 React 애플리케이션에서 사용자의 민감한 데이터를 안전하게 다루는 것은 매우 중요합니다. 클라이언트 사이드에서 데이터를 암호화하고 복호화하면 네트워크 전송 시 데이터 유출 위험을 줄이고, 보안성을 높일 수 있습니다.1. 클라이언트 사이드 암호화의 필요성서버로 전송하기 전에 민감한 정보를 암호화하면 중간자 공격(man-in-the-middle)을 방지할 수 있습니다. 또한, 로컬 저장소에 저장하는 데이터도 암호화해서 보관하면 데이터 노출 위험을 감소시킬 수 있습니다.2. 암호화 라이브러리 선택JavaScript 환경에서 흔히 사용되는 암호화 라이브러리로는 crypto-js와 Web Crypto API가 있습니다. crypto-js는 설치가 간편하고 사용법이 직관적입니다.3. React에서 crypto-j.. 더보기 이전 1 다음